The fonts used for the Astro City logo are:
NiseAstroCity
NiseSega
Helvetica Neue LT Pro (Bold & Bold Extended)

The stick is from GoPodular. If you are ordering a joystick with ONLY the Xbox 360 cartridge encoder, the stick will cost from $245 to $270 (w/o shipping), depending on what parts you want on the joystick (American Happ or Japanese Sanwa/Seimitsu). Custom art will run extra.
If that's too much, you could hire a custom stick builder in the Trading Outlet subforum of Shoryuken.com.

I tried an all Sanwa stick and didn't like the Sanwa buttons. It's neat that even the slightest touch activates the button, but I was having problems performing two- and three-button moves consistently (Zangief's spinning lariat, EX Moves in Third Strike).
I don't know if it was the fault of the custom Sanwa stick or just trying to get used to doing multi-button presses on Sanwas. Nonetheless, I preferred the feel of the Happ competition buttons on my Happ-modded SFAC stick, so I went with a hybrid setup for my GoPodular custom.
